CRBN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2025 in Review

128 of the 8,223 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in iShares Low Carbon Optimized MSCI ACWI ETF (CRBN) for Q4 2025, worth a combined $603M — up 2.6% from $588M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 21 funds closed out of CRBN and 12 opened new positions — a net loss of 9 holders — while 31 trimmed existing stakes and 49 added.

The largest buyer was Betterment LLC, adding an estimated $2.64M. The largest seller was Citadel Advisors, exiting entirely with an estimated $5.63M sold.
